Marcon announces sale of two 3000hp tugs to Latin America buyers

A US based shipbroker Marcon International, Inc. is pleased to report that Tiong Woon Marine Pte. Ltd. of Singapore has sold their 3,000BHP twin screw tug “Tiong Woon Ocean 15” (ex-Uni Haul Ruth) to undisclosed buyers in Latin America, the Company's press release said.

The 31.0m x 9.0m x 4.5m depth / 3.5m draft tug was built in 2005 by Nanindah Mutiara Shipyard in Batam, Indonesia and classed LR +100A1 Tug, +LMC with all surveys and certificates up-to-date. “Tiong Woon Ocean 15” is powered by a pair of CAT 3512B-DITA diesels totaling 3,000BHP at 1,600RPM with Twin Disc MG5506 6:1 gears and 4-blade fixed pitch manganese bronze props in fixed kort nozzles. Bollard pull is approx. 40 tonnes. Her towing gear consists of a 100 tonne brake electro-hydraulic, single drum winch, 42mm main and 40mm spare tow wires, two 40mm pennant wires, wire bridles, other miscellaneous shackles and deck inventory. There is tankage for abt. 220m3 fuel and 51 tonnes fresh water, which gives her a range of approx. 22 days continuous. Air conditioned accommodations are provided for crew of 12 in 5 cabins.

“Tiong Woon Ocean 15” recently completed a two year charter in North Africa before being shipped back to Southeast Asia as a dry tow, after which she underwent intensive maintenance, survey and repair. The tug worked on a contract to an oil major in Malaysia right up to a few days before her delivery to new Owners, and reportedly she had a very good track record with charterers.

The tug is currently underway on her approx. 10,000nm delivery voyage crewed and managed by TOS Ship Delivery BV in The Netherlands.

Coupeville, Washington headquartered Marcon International, Inc. has sold/chartered since 1983 over 1,310 vessels and barges between companies located in the U.S. and worldwide. The company also specializes in the towing, marine construction and offshore petroleum industries and assists companies in evaluating capital acquisitions, market rates and feasibility of trade routes.
